The thing with DK is that there is HUGE draft overlap with certain fighters (for example, my having Werdum was enough to push me into the money since like 90% of the people took Cain). I think Lawler and Mendes being Sub 10K'ers means a lot of people are going to take them, but so did I.

 

The best card I think I have is Bermudez and Brown (who I have on all my cards), Lawler, Mendes and Thatch.

 

Obviously Mendes/McGregor is one of those fights where its just impossible to call. McGregor being a potential game-changer at the weight class fighting a guy who is a lot smaller, but ferociously talented and who possesses a skill set that McGregor hasn't faced at a high level. The advantage here is that if Mendes delivers, there are going to be a SHITLOAD of people who have McGregor which means you'll rinse off most of the field in one fight. For value, I have Mendes but its an all in play. If he loses (especially if he's finished), whoever else you pick almost doesn't matter since you're going to sink under the mass uplift caused by all the WWE fans having McGregor.

 

Likewise, Lawler/Macdonald is a bastard to call. We saw them go once, it was VERY evenly matched but I think Macdonald was being overly tentative and is probably going to win. Still, due to the cap, I have Lawler and I don't entirely hate it. I mean, its a reigning champ fighting a guy who he has already beat, for cheap. Its not a terrible spot to be in for a value pick and I think basically everyone else is going to make this pick as well, so it helps keep you pegged to the field.

 

Bermudez and Brown I'm comfortable with. Its MMA, could go either way but I think THOSE fights should be the 11K fights. That still leaves me with enough to take Lawler and Thatch? A solid card, unlike most when you find yourself having to take some dogshit.

 

If I had to pick one fight on the card to bet my pinky finger on, it would be Bermudez.

I don't think Tim Means has what it takes to beat Matt Brown.

 

Pendred should be a reliable decision pick but it would be at the expense of Lawler or Mendes, and maybe not. John Howard is probably out of his league in the UFC but he's very tough and I think Pendred's 3 wins are against much weaker opponents than Howards 3 losses.
